Biden Spokesman Ian Sams Falsely Claims Biden Didn’t Share Classified Documents “With Anyone”

Biden spokesman Ian Sams: “The report lays out how the president did not share classified documents with anyone!”

(The report — page 3: “Biden shared information, including some classified information … with his ghostwriter”)

Ian Sams Claims Biden “Takes Classified Info Seriously” After He Had Docs At His Home For Decades

Biden spokesman Ian Sams claims Biden “takes classified information seriously,” which is why he had classified documents strewn about his home, garage, and office for decades

Reporter: If the 7th and 8th were obviously — or 8th and 9th were obviously, like, very busy days where the President was overstretched, taking calls in the middle of the night, all of this, why continue with the interview with Hur? Why not do it on another day? Why give him the opportunity to have these lines in the report about lapses about timelines?

MR. SAMS: Is that — he should have thrown up roadblocks, is that you’re saying? I mean, no —

Reporter: No, I — I’m saying —

MR. SAMS: — he — he committed to it. And as —

Reporter: — he could have told the Special Counsel —

MR. SAMS: And —

Reporter: — like, “Hey, the world is on fire. Could we do it another day?”

MR. SAMS: I’ll tell you what’s interesting about this — and this is … the President was going to commit to being cooperative. He talked about this last night. He wanted to make sure he had everything he needed, and he didn’t want to throw up roadblocks.
